Show some ownership on his part that he misplayed this situation. Unless he was required to say this publicly to get reinstated?


I am humbled and grateful to be back at LSU," Wade said in a release. "... I regret the circumstances that prevented me from meeting with the University sooner. I wish I could have addressed these issues when the University first requested a meeting, and I'm grateful they gave me the opportunity to do so last week. I completely understand that without my denying or explaining the media reports accusing me of wrongdoing LSU was left with no choice but to suspend me until I was willing and able to meet with them. Any other course of action would have put the program and the University at risk. I look forward to re-joining the team right away."

Excerpt from ESPN main page link.
